It was 80 degrees and fabulously sunny on Saturday, April 3rd, the opening day of the Ithaca Farmers Market, and farmers, artisans of many sorts, and hundreds of locals turned out to welcome the onset of the growing season.

THE POST LOCAL HARVEST: Coconut Polenta Pudding

by Katie Church on March 16, 2010

Our little Ithaca bubble is blessed, and much of that is due to the efforts of innovative local farmers and producers.  While we aren’t able to enjoy copious amounts of fresh produce this time of year, we still have some enticing local eating options.  One of these is the milled grains from Farmer Ground Flour.
